Tips for Achieving Mental Balance and Mindfulness Practices

Introduction

Amidst the hustle and bustle of modern life, finding mental balance and practicing mindfulness is vital for overall well-being. Here are some tips to help you achieve mental equilibrium and incorporate mindfulness practices into your daily routine.

1. Practice Deep Breathing Exercises

Deep breathing exercises help calm the mind and reduce stress. Find a quiet place, sit or lie down comfortably, and take slow, deep breaths. Inhale deeply through your nose, hold for a few seconds, and exhale slowly through your mouth. Repeat this process for a few minutes to center yourself.

2. Engage in Regular Physical Activity

Physical exercise is not only beneficial for your body but also for your mind. Whether it's yoga, jogging, or dancing, engaging in regular physical activity releases endorphins that elevate your mood and reduce anxiety.

3. Practice Gratitude Daily

Cultivate a habit of gratitude by reflecting on things you are thankful for each day. Keeping a gratitude journal or simply taking a few moments to appreciate the positives in your life can shift your focus to the present moment and foster a sense of contentment.

4. Limit Screen Time

Constant exposure to screens can overwhelm your mind and contribute to feelings of stress and restlessness. Set boundaries on screen time, especially before bedtime, and allocate time for activities that promote relaxation and mental clarity.

5. Practice Mindful Eating

Be present and mindful during meals by savoring each bite, chewing slowly, and appreciating the flavors and textures of your food. Mindful eating not only enhances your dining experience but also helps you connect with your body's hunger and fullness cues.

6. Spend Time in Nature

Immersing yourself in nature can have a calming effect on your mind. Take a walk in the park, hike in the mountains, or simply sit by a body of water to unwind, clear your thoughts, and recharge your mental energy.

7. Practice Meditation

Allocate a few minutes each day to practice meditation. Find a quiet spot, sit comfortably, and focus on your breath or a mantra to quieten your mind. Meditation can help reduce stress, improve concentration, and promote emotional well-being.

Conclusion

By incorporating these tips into your daily routine, you can enhance your mental balance, reduce stress, and cultivate a sense of mindfulness in your life. Remember that consistency is key, and small steps towards mental well-being can lead to significant improvements over time.
